Watch and listen to this classic Millcaster episode. How will Millcaster Aid to Africa deal with the loss of 60 per cent of its income?

'Broken Biscuits' - background

Mercedes, Chief Executive of Millcaster Aid to Africa, has discovered that Jocelyn, Director of Fundraising, has upset the wife of a key sponsor. As a result, the sponsor has cancelled his organisation’s fundraising deal with Millcaster Aid to Africa and withdrawn his personal sponsorship of the farm-building project in Masero, Rwanda. Jocelyn has resigned with immediate effect.
